Kyivstar TV analytics: how Ukrainians watched TV and which TV channels became the leaders of TV viewing in March 2013

In March 2023, Ukrainian television hosted several important TV premieres that slightly changed the positions of TV channels in the overall TOP 20 rating.

In addition, the Kyivstar TV platform and PLUSPLUS TV channel broadcast the exclusive premiere of an important social project - the animated series Sesame Street, which helps children cope with the difficulties and barriers caused by the ongoing crisis and life in a major war.
We talk about the transformations in TV viewing and the key projects that received the most attention from viewers in Ukraine in the analytics from Kyivstar TV. 
Traditionally, while the Nielsen panel, which was engaged in TV measurement before the full-scale war, is being updated, the market continues to focus on viewing data from OTT platforms. In turn, Kyivstar TV provides relevant information for the TV ratings of the independent agency BIG DATA UA.
Top 20 TV channels in March 2023

According to the results of TV viewing in March, Novy TV channel continues to hold the first place in the TOP 20 TV channels with a share of 9.9%, mainly broadcasting movie hits and entertainment projects. In addition, in March, Novy TV channel premiered the entertainment show "eQuestions" with host Lesya Nikitiuk.
Having released several premieres at once - the reality show Supermama, the culinary project Hell's Kitchen with Yevhen Klopotenko, the call sign programme Nadiia and other TV products - STB took second place in the TOP 20 with 8.1%, up 1.2 percentage points at once.

2+2 continues to close the top three in March with 7.3% share, having increased its audience by 0.3 percentage points. In March, 2+2 viewers were able to watch several premieres of documentary projects: "Ukraine of the future. Defeating the Aggressor" and "Cultural Code", as well as the broadcasting of football matches within the current Ukrainian Football Championship.

1+1 Marathon TV channel, which together with other newsrooms is working on the development of "United News", lost 0.8 percentage points in March and consolidated its position at the fourth place in the top with 8.1% share.

TET added 0.5 p.p. to its share last month and is now in fifth place with 6.1%. In March, TET viewers were treated to the high-profile premieres of I Love Ukraine, He Cooks, She Manages, Closer to the Stars, Crazy Neighbours and other TV shows. By the way, the premiere episode of I Love Ukraine garnered a 9.7% share, thus securing second place in the slot.
TV channels that appeared on the platform in December last year continue to increase their audience: ICTV2 moved from 8th place to 6th place in the TOP-20 in March (5.6% share), and 1+1 Ukraine was in 7th position (5.2% share).

In addition, the March ranking includes Viasat TV channels, which, according to the decision of the National Council of Television and Radio Broadcasting of Ukraine, were withdrawn from the air on 31 March. Accordingly, we expect changes in the TOP 20 TV channels of the month in April.
